Keynote Speaker profile: May-Brit Akerholt

The Dramaturgies Project are delighted to welcome keynote speaker May-Brit Akerholt.

May-Brit Akerholt has been a Tutor in English at Macquarie University; Resident Dramaturg at Sydney Theatre Company; Lecturer in History of Theatre at NIDA; and Artistic Director of the Australian National Playwrights’ Conference.

Keynote Speaker profile: Kully Thiarai

We are delighted to include as a keynote speaker Kully Thiarai.

Kully is a freelance theatre director and arts consultant and strategist.

Her recent work has included being Acting Artistic Director/CEO at Contact Theatre, Manchester, Director/CEO at Theatre Writing Partnership and a Clore Fellow.

About The Dramaturgies Project

The Dramaturgies Project, established in 2001 by Melanie Beddie, Peter Eckersall and Paul Monaghan, is a research and development laboratory that aims to explore, reflect on and give rise to dramaturgical practice in - and as a basis for - making innovative perfromance in Australian Theatre. We undertake activities to promote and research dramaturgy through our practice as dramaturges, in discussions and research symposia, in publishing and teachind, and in workshops and creative development projects.
